Ontario’s West Coast gets cozy with Huron Hygge Huron County, Ontario To help Huron County residents enjoy the winter season and continue to support local businesses, the County of Huron Economic Development department has launched the Huron Hygge campaign. Hygge, pronounced hoo-gah, is a Danish word that emphasizes coziness, self-care, contentment and well-being, especially through the long, winter months. Whether we realize it or not, Huron County has been practicing the ...hygge lifestyle for years. Between hunkering down in the coziness by a fire, and getting outside to take in the magic of a fresh, fallen snow, Ontario’s West Coast is a great place to be during some of the darkest days of the year. DOG TAGS - As Huron-Perth has entered into Stage 3 of the Province’s reopening plan, please be advised that the Dog Counter Licensee for the Township of North Huron has resumed going door to door with dog tags and collecting the required licensing fees. Proper physical distancing and sanitization measures have been implemented and will be maintained throughout this process. Upon payment of the license, all dog owners will be furnished with a dog tag. The dog tag will be issued for the years of 2020-2022, however fees for this tag must be paid annually. It is the owner’s responsibility to keep the tag securely fixed on the dog at all times until the tag is renewed or replaced. Dog tags are also available at the Township of North Huron Municipal Office.

NOTICE - The Township of North Huron has received a number of inquiries regarding the reopening of municipal playgrounds. Please be advised that all Township of North Huron playgrounds are closed at this time as we are waiting on the delivery of the fill materials that are required to satisfy the playground inspection safety criteria. The delivery of these materials to the Township was delayed as a result of the COVID-19 pandemic. The materials are expected to arrive next week and as soon as the inspection is completed and passed the playgrounds will be reopened.
